Ladbrokes plc Buys Stake in Stadium Technology Group
Ladbrokes plc has signed an agreement to acquire a majority stake in Stadium Technology Group (“Stadium”) – a Las Vegas-based supplier of software and in-game betting applications to sportsbook operators.
Stadium supplies its innovative, licensed technology to a number of sportsbook and third party suppliers in Nevada and Delaware. The deal sees Ladbrokes enter the US market at a time when a number of states are exploring liberalising gambling.
Casinos that utilise Stadium software directly or through third party suppliers include: Atlantis, Cosmopolitan, Crystal Palace, Golden Nugget, Hard Rock, M Resort, Palazzo, Treasure Island and The Venetian.
Ladbrokes Chief Executive Richard Glynn commented: “The size of the US market and potential for positive regulatory change in the coming years make it a sensible place to establish a presence. Stadium Technology is already one of the key software suppliers to casinos in Nevada and Delaware and it has the potential to expand.”
